#4f55fb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4f55fb is composed of 31% red, 33.3% green and 98.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.5% cyan, 66.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 237.9 degrees, a saturation of 95.6% and a lightness of 64.7%. #4f55fb color hex could be obtained by blending #9eaaff with #0000f7.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

Shades and Tints of #4f55fb
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000110 is the darkest color, while #fcfc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4f55fb
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a2a2a8 is the less saturated color, while #4f55fb is the most saturated one.
